Dobies Health Marketing, a well-established, strategy-focused healthcare marketing and branding firm located in the Crown Center complex in downtown Kansas City, is seeking a Director, Client Services, to take our healthcare clients to the next level in growth and achieving business goals.

The Director, Client Services reports to the Vice President of Client Services and serves as a senior strategist to ensure data-driven, strategy-first management of existing and new client accounts. The right candidate will also drive new business opportunities and build strategic partnerships to further establish DHM as leader in healthcare marketing and branding.

Primary areas of responsibility:  

 Account Leadership & Management – 90% of role:

  • As a strategic leader for hospital and healthcare accounts, oversee Marketing & Client Service Managers, who also serve as the primary points of contact for assigned clients.
  • Demonstrate healthcare marketing subject matter expertise and collaborate with the firm’s senior strategists to craft data-driven, effective marketing and positioning strategies (MAPS) and brand building.
  • Assume accountability for the health of client relationships to ensure their goals are met while ensuring firm profitability for existing and new statements of work and projects.
  • Ensure client objectives and goals are effectively translated into the firm’s content and creative development process.
  • Build and maintain long-term relationships with senior leaders for each assigned client.
  • Be intimately familiar with clients’ business, competition and marketing objectives in order to clearly define business problems and apply insights.
  • Proactively direct the implementation of client marketing plans, collaborating with internal teams to develop and assess creative concepts, implement campaigns, track campaign ROI, and measure/monitor client budgets, job profitability and defined key performance indicators.
  • Lead the day-to-day account management team to ensure SOWs are executed on time and on budget.
  • Proactively identify resource needs and support recruitment of additional staff as the client service needs and business grow.
  • Deliver work that is strategically rooted and creatively driven to produce business results.
  • Lead and inspire a team of high-performing, cross-functional team members and account staff.

Dobies Health Marketing, a strategy-focused healthcare marketing and branding firm located at Crown Center in the heart of Hospital Hill, is seeking a Website Specialist with a passion for website management, design, maintenance and creating properties that drives traffic, leads and conversions. This position is responsible for overall project management, as well as building, formatting, updating and optimizing web pages in WordPress for our clients and our firm.

The Website Specialist works with our internal teams to manage the Discovery, Design and Develop phases of website creation to assure they align with client requirements. A critical component, the position creates pages within established WordPress templates and assorted visual/content elements to make design and copy come to life for the best user experience. The ideal candidate will be creative, efficient, and detail oriented – a natural problem-solver and someone with wide-ranging skill sets that support UX excellence.

Responsibilities:

  • Project management oversight, with an emphasis on the Discovery, Design and Develop phases
  • Building web pages to align with design and content direction
  • Proactively collaborating with design, content and account team members as needed to troubleshoot issues, flow, appearance and readability of web content (including but not limited to copy, images, calls-to-action, navigation and formatting)
  • Ensure web pages display optimally on all screen sizes
  • Actively participate in web team status meetings
  • Effectively manage multiple projects concurrently
  • Identify and use the correct tools, resources and team members to answer questions and find solutions
  • Demonstrate self-sufficiency as needed to ensure quality work is delivered on time and on budget
  • Review all work, checking links, metadata, etc. for quality assurance
  • Other tasks as required for page/post creation and upkeep

Essential Skills Required:

  • Proven experience working in WordPress for page builds
  • Ability to work with graphic design and excel at technical implementation
  • Experience with cross-browser/platform responsiveness and mobile web UX
  • Understanding good design aesthetics and functionality for web platforms
  • Experience using Adobe Photoshop, InDesign and Illustrator
  • Proficient in website and image optimization techniques
  • Strong knowledge of best practices for responsive websites with adaptive design
